Fresh from the Garden Tomato Soup

Looking for a way to use up the tomatoes in your garden? Try this soup, Its easy and tastes just like summer. Feel free to double or even triple the recipe if you have a big family or want to freeze some for later.

Recipe type: Soup
Serves: 2
Ingredients
  • 1 T olive oil
  • 1 medium sweet onion chopped
  • 2 t balsamic vinegar
  • 2 t sugar
  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• Salt
  • 4 c sliced cherry or grape tomatoes
  • 1 – 14.5 oz can chicken broth
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Basil for garnish
Instructions
  1. Heat the oil in a pot. Add the onions and sauté for 5-7 minutes until softened and translucent.
  2. Add balsamic vinegar, sugar, and garlic. Cook for another 2-3 minutes.
  3. Add the tomatoes and bring to a simmer. Cook for 10 minutes until tomatoes are soft and breaking apart.
  4. Stir in the chicken broth and return to a simmer. Cook for 5 minutes more. Taste and season with salt and pepper as needed.
  5. Puree the soup using an immersion blender or regular blender with a folded towel over the lid and the cap in the lid removed.
  6. Garnish with basil and serve with grilled cheese.
